Neighborhood Overview
North Montgomery Middle School is situated in the rolling landscape of Montgomery County, just north of Crawfordsville, Indiana. The area is defined by its rural character and proximity to major regional highways, making it accessible for teams traveling by bus or personal vehicle. Most visitors arrive via I-74, taking the local exits that lead directly into the heart of the county. Parking is available on-site, typically organized in paved lots directly adjacent to the school's primary athletic entrances. Indianapolis International Airport (IND) is the nearest major hub, located approximately 50 miles away, requiring a drive of about one hour depending on traffic.
The surrounding neighborhood is primarily residential and agricultural, meaning that public transit options are effectively non-existent. We recommend that all visitors rely on personal vehicles or organized team transport to move between the school and local dining or lodging options. Rideshare availability can be inconsistent in this rural setting, so planning your own transportation is a critical step for a stress-free day. Upon arrival, follow the posted signage for event parking to ensure you are directed to the correct zone for the specific fields or gymnasiums being used that day. Arriving early is always the best strategy to avoid any congestion at the entry points during peak event times.
Where to Stay
Most visitors choose to stay in the nearby city of Crawfordsville, which offers a variety of standard hotel options that are approximately a 10-minute drive from the school. These hotels are conveniently located near the intersection of major roads, providing easy access to both the school and local restaurants. While there are no hotels within walking distance of the middle school, the short drive makes it easy to commute for early morning games or late evening sessions. Many teams prefer these central locations to ensure they are close to grocery stores and other essential supplies throughout their stay.
During major tournament weekends or school events, hotel demand in Crawfordsville can increase significantly, so booking your accommodations as early as possible is highly recommended. If you find limited availability, consider looking toward the neighboring towns along the I-74 corridor, which can provide additional options within a 20-minute drive. Always confirm with your hotel if they offer group blocks or bus-friendly parking if you are traveling with a large team. Being proactive with your booking ensures your group stays together and minimizes travel time to the venue.

5–15 Minutes Away
General Lew Wallace Study
4.5 miThis historic site in nearby Crawfordsville offers a fascinating look into the life of a famous Civil War general and author. Visitors can tour the study and explore the beautiful grounds, which provide a cultural break from sports activities. It is a highly educational stop that is well-suited for families or teams interested in local history. The site is maintained beautifully and offers a quiet, reflective environment.
Milligan Park
3.8 miMilligan Park is a large community facility featuring playgrounds, walking paths, and picnic areas perfect for a team lunch. It is one of the premier outdoor spaces in Crawfordsville, offering plenty of room for groups to spread out and relax. The park is well-maintained and provides a great backdrop for an afternoon break. It is a must-visit for families looking to burn off extra energy.

Local Tips
Arrive early for parking: Parking lots can become crowded during peak tournament times, so arriving early is the best way to park.
Bring your own seating: Spectator seating is limited, so bringing portable lawn chairs is highly recommended for comfort during long outdoor games.
Hydration is essential: The facility is open and exposed, so ensure you bring plenty of water for all players and family members.
Check the schedule often: Tournament schedules can change due to weather or bracket updates, so stay connected with your team's official updates.
Plan for rural roads: Be mindful that the roads leading to the school are rural and may be darker at night than expected.
Seasonal note: Crawfordsville experiences distinct seasons that significantly impact your visit. Spring and fall are the busiest times for athletic events, bringing cool mornings and pleasant afternoons that are ideal for outdoor sports. Summer can be quite warm and humid, so prepare for high temperatures. Winter brings colder weather, shifting most events to indoor gymnasiums. Regardless of when you visit, the area remains a quiet, friendly place that is easy to navigate for traveling teams and families.
